Charities That Accept Stamp Donations

Stamp collecting is a popular hobby enjoyed by many people around the world. However, what many collectors may not realize is that their stamp collections can also be used for a good cause. There are several charities that accept stamp donations, allowing collectors to make a difference while pursuing their passion. In this article, we will explore some of these charities and the impact they have on various causes.

1. The American Philatelic Society:

The American Philatelic Society (APS) is one of the largest nonprofit organizations dedicated to stamp collecting. They accept stamp donations and use them to support their educational programs, exhibitions, and publications.

The APS also offers resources and services to collectors, making it a valuable community for stamp enthusiasts.

2. Stamps for the Wounded:

Stamps for the Wounded is a charity that collects donated stamps and uses the proceeds to support disabled veterans. They sell the stamps to collectors and use the funds to provide recreational activities, medical equipment, and other essential services for wounded veterans. Donating stamps to this organization is a meaningful way to show support for those who have served their country.

3. Oxfam:

Oxfam is a global organization that aims to alleviate poverty and injustice. While they primarily focus on humanitarian efforts, they also accept stamp donations.

Oxfam sells the stamps to collectors and uses the funds to support their various projects, such as providing clean water, education, and healthcare to communities in need.

4. UNICEF:

UNICEF, the United Nations International Children’s Emergency Fund, is dedicated to promoting the well-being of children worldwide. They accept stamp donations and sell them to collectors to raise funds for their programs. By donating stamps to UNICEF, collectors can contribute to initiatives that provide lifesaving assistance, education, and protection to vulnerable children.

Stamp collectors have the opportunity to make a positive impact by donating their stamps to charities. Organizations like the American Philatelic Society, Stamps for the Wounded, Oxfam, and UNICEF accept stamp donations and use the funds to support various causes, from education and healthcare to supporting disabled veterans and alleviating poverty. By contributing to these charities, stamp collectors can combine their passion for collecting with the joy of giving back to society.
